How much do part time graphic designer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time graphic designer in Rhode Island is $26.34,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.52 and $30.62 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some typical challenges faced by part-time graphic designers when working with multiple clients or projects?

Part-time graphic designers often juggle several clients or projects simultaneously, which can make time management and prioritization challenging. Balancing varied client expectations and deadlines requires strong organizational skills and clear communication. Additionally, adapting to different brand guidelines and project scopes on a part-time schedule may demand flexibility and quick creative thinking. Staying proactive about feedback and revisions is also key to maintaining positive client relationships and delivering quality work within limited hours.

Part Time Graphic Designers typically work for a single employer with set hours, often in an office environment. Freelance Graphic Designers operate independently, managing their own clients and schedule. Both roles require a strong portfolio and design skills, but their work setup and employment structure differ significantly.

What does a part time graphic designer do?

A part time graphic designer creates visual content such as logos, advertisements, social media graphics, and marketing materials for clients or employers, typically working fewer hours than a full-time designer. They often collaborate with other team members to develop concepts and ensure brand consistency, using design software like Adobe Photoshop and Illustrator. Their schedules are flexible, and they may work on a freelance, contract, or in-house basis, depending on the needs of the organ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time graphic designer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Graphic Designer, you need strong visual design skills, proficiency in design principles, and typically a portfolio demonstrating relevant experience or a degree in graphic design. Mastery of tools like Adobe Creative Suite (Photoshop, Illustrator, InDesign) and familiarity with digital asset management systems are crucial. Creativity, effective communication, and time management are standout soft skills for this role. These abilities ensure you can deliver high-quality, on-brand visuals efficiently and collaborate well with clients or teams on a flexible schedule.

Overview

The Graphic Design Associate role offers a unique opportunity to develop practical skills in graphic design within a dynamic sports marketing environment. You will gain hands-on experience working on real-world projects that directly impact fan engagement and brand visibility. By collaborating with multiple teams, you will enhance your teamwork and communication skills while learning to manage design projects from concept to final delivery. Additionally, you will become proficient in adhering to brand guidelines and using content management systems, preparing you for a professional career in marketing, design, or related fields. This role will also provide valuable insight into the intersection of sports, marketing, and media, making it an excellent foundation for your future career.

This position is directly responsible for the creation of URI Athletics and Ryan Center Marketing collateral and social media designs in relation to ticket sales, team promotions, special events, and more. May assist on larger branding projects such as facility branding or sport-specific venue enhancements. Works collaboratively with the URI Athletics Marketing department staff head and/or contributing staff to realize a final product.

This role pays an hourly rate of $16.00.

Benefits for Part-Time roles: 401(k) Savings Plan, 401(k) matching.


This position will remain open August 14, 2026.

Responsibilities
  • Collaborate, brainstorm, and strategize with multiple teams on a wide range of materials that may include web pages, social media graphics, sales collateral, signage, internal communications, and marketing materials.
  • Enhance URI Athletics' image through creation of high-level graphic design images and following the URI Athletics Brand Guide.
  • Keep up with current trends in graphic design to keep the URI Athletics brand at a peak level of brand recognition.
  • Manage the design and uploading process for all project materials, based on the Athletics Marketing department's content management system.
  • Keeps all information confidential.
Qualifications
  • High-level creativity and design skills.
  • Experience with Adobe Photoshop.
  • Experience with Google Suite and Microsoft Suite.
  • Excellent communication and presentation skills.
  • Organizational and time-management skills for meeting deadlines in a fast-paced environment.
  • Desire to continue building a skill set.
  • Working knowledge of other Adobe Creative Cloud applications (i.e., InDesign, Illustrator, Lightroom, etc.).
  • Proficiency with photo editing software.
